Ella

Ella is a small mountain town surrounded by lush green hills, misty valleys, tea plantations, and dramatic waterfalls, making it one of Sri Lanka's most scenic destinations. Nestled in the central highlands, Ella is known for its relaxed atmosphere, spectacular viewpoints, and beautiful hiking trails.

The town is best known for iconic sights such as Ella Rock, Little Adam's Peak, and the famous Nine Arch Bridge, where visitors can watch trains winding through the jungle-covered hills. The surrounding countryside is dotted with tea estates and waterfalls, offering plenty of opportunities to explore Sri Lanka's natural beauty.

Beyond its landscapes, Ella has a laid-back, traveller-friendly atmosphere with cosy cafés, local restaurants, and small shops lining its streets. Whether you're hiking through the mountains, riding the scenic train from Kandy, or simply enjoying a cup of Ceylon tea overlooking the valleys, Ella is a memorable stop for anyone exploring Sri Lanka's hill country.

Top Experiences & Activities in Ella

Ella Rock is a rewarding half-day hike with sweeping views over misty valleys and tea fields. The 3–4 hour return trail is of moderate difficulty. Little Adam’s Peak offers a gentler alternative with equally photogenic panoramas. The walk is easy to moderate, taking about 45–60 minutes return along well-marked paths and steps through tea plantations. Sunrise and late afternoon bring softer light and cooler temperatures; sunset can be spectacular, but a torch is useful for the walk back. The Mountain Swing in Ella is a thrilling experience set high among Sri Lanka's lush green hills. Suspended above the valley, the swing offers breathtaking views of the surrounding mountains, tea plantations, and jungle-covered landscape. 

Nine Arches Bridge is one of Ella's most iconic sights, a graceful colonial-era viaduct in lush jungle. Visit at sunrise or time a visit with a passing train for dramatic photos. Trains pass several times a day. To experience Ella's tea heritage, tour a tea factory and plantation. Late morning or early afternoon is ideal to see production in action and stroll through emerald-green fields. 

Ravana Falls is a popular place to cool off. Water flow is strongest after rains, but currents can be powerful. Explore Ella town, where relaxed cafés and restaurants line the main street, serving Sri Lankan curries, Western comfort food, and fresh juices—ideal after a day of hiking.
